The business expenses tax deduction can be a
workers best friend if they know how to properly take advantage of
it. What exactly is a business expenses tax deduction and what can
qualify you for it or can be claimed under it? First you will need
a Schedule A, Form 1040 to get started and the ambition to itemize
your deductions. After this it is almost limitless, as long as it
can be claimed as a business expense, such as transportation,
lodging and food and gifts, there's a pretty good chance it can be
claimed under a business expenditure tax reduction.
One thing that pretty much can be ruled out when
considering the business expenses tax reduction is local travel or
commuting. There are however a few exceptions to this rule. They
include if you are traveling between two work sites, including if
you have a home office and you are traveling between there and
another office. Another exception to this would be if you are
traveling to a temporary work site, which is considered some place
for less than a year. In these instances only would local travel
qualify under the tax deduction?
However when traveling outside of your city you
can claim any mode of transportation. Under the expenses tax
deduction you claim airfare, cab fare, train fare or bus fare, and
even gas if you drove your own vehicle. Gifts that you may have
been required to buy for clients may also qualify under the tax
deduction. There are many rules and regulations regarding this, so
be careful. Make sure you understand exactly what can and cannot
qualify for a biz expenses tax deduction in regards to this
matter.
One last thing to consider is if the business
has allowed for an advance for the businesses expenses, because
then you could be liable for taxes. If you are careful in how you
account for these you should be fine when trying to qualify for a
business expenditure tax reduction.
